Once you’ve completed your patio, the work doesn’t stop there. Regular maintenance is essential to keep your outdoor space looking great for years to come. For paver patios, periodically check for shifting stones and replace any that are damaged. Sweeping away debris and cleaning with a mild soap solution can help prevent stains and discoloratio

Before applying the sealant, ensure that your patio is clean and dry. This will help the sealant adhere properly and provide the best protection. Apply the sealant with a roller or sprayer, following the manufacturer’s instructions for the best results. Typically, two coats are recommended for optimal protectio

Paver patios are made from individual stones or bricks, which can be arranged in various patterns to create visually appealing and durable surfaces. One of the significant advantages of using pavers is their versatility; they come in a wide range of shapes, sizes, colors, and materials. Homeowners can choose from concrete, natural stone, or even clay complete DIY patio building tips bricks, allowing for a customized look that complements their home’s style.

Installation of pavers can be a rewarding DIY project, but it does require attention to detail. You’ll need to prepare a solid base, usually consisting of crushed stone and sand, to ensure proper drainage and support. Once the base is ready, laying the pavers in your desired pattern can be an enjoyable task. The ability to create unique designs and patterns is a significant selling point for many homeowner

Compaction is a crucial step in preparing your concrete patio base. Properly compacting the gravel or crushed stone ensures that air pockets are minimized, reducing the risk of settling and cracking in the future. There are several compaction techniques you can use, depending on the size of your project and the tools at your disposal. For smaller areas, a hand tamper may suffice, while larger projects typically benefit from a motorized plate compactor.

Once all the pavers are laid, it’s essential to fill the gaps between them. This can be done using polymeric sand, which can help stabilize the pavers and prevent weed growth. To apply, simply spread the sand over complete DIY patio building tips the surface of the patio and use a broom to sweep it into the joints. Afterward, lightly mist the surface with water to activate the polymer, which will help bind the sand togethe
